Circuit and method for scheduling instructions by predicting fut

Patent

Rate now

  [ 0.00 ] – not rated yet Voters 0   Comments 0

Details

395392, 395393, 395394, G06F 938

Patent

active

058420363

ABSTRACT:
An out-of-order execution processor comprising an execution unit, a storage unit and a scheduler is disclosed. The storage unit stores instructions awaiting availability of resources required for execution. The scheduler periodically determines whether resources required for executing each instruction are available, and if so, dispatches that instruction to the execution unit. The execution unit indicates future availability of hardware resources such as functional units and write back ports a number of clock cycles before actual availability of the hardware resources. The scheduler determines availability of resources required for execution of an instruction based on the indication of future availability of the hardware resources, and dispatched the instruction for execution. The out-of-order execution processor also includes means to determine future completion of execution of source instructions a number of clock cycles before actual completion of execution. The scheduler dispatches for execution a data-dependent instruction that requires an execution result of one of such source instructions for an operand. Once the execution result of the source instruction is available, a bypass multiplexor bypasses the execution result into the dispatched data-dependent instruction. The bypass multiplexor sends the data dependent instruction with fully assembled operands to the execution unit for execution.

REFERENCES:
patent: 5488729 (1996-01-01), Vegesna et al.
patent: 5546597 (1996-08-01), Martell et al.
patent: 5553256 (1996-09-01), Fettermen et al.
patent: 5604878 (1997-02-01), Colwell et al.

LandOfFree

Say what you really think

Search LandOfFree.com for the USA inventors and patents. Rate them and share your experience with other people.

Rating

Circuit and method for scheduling instructions by predicting fut does not yet have a rating. At this time, there are no reviews or comments for this patent.

If you have personal experience with Circuit and method for scheduling instructions by predicting fut, we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Circuit and method for scheduling instructions by predicting fut will most certainly appreciate the feedback.

Rate now

     

Profile ID: LFUS-PAI-O-1713631

  Search
All data on this website is collected from public sources. Our data reflects the most accurate information available at the time of publication.